Europe Middle East Area (EMEA) FSI Knowledge Services™ Seminar Series

The FSI EMEA Knowledge Services™ Seminar Series was held in Grenoble, France, Dresden, Germany and Tel Aviv, Israel during the weeks of October 16 and 23. Over 150 customers participated in this highly rated seminar series.
